Joomla.it Forum

Non solo Joomla... => Sezione dedicata ai Server => : elleoerre 11 Oct 2013, 18:04:42

: accesso limitato a un ip specifico
: elleoerre 11 Oct 2013, 18:04:42
Salve e ben ritrovati a tutti, spero di essere nella sezione giusta, vi spiego il mio quesito.
Ho realizzato un sito joomla e l'ho caricato sul server di una rete aziendale in cui è avviato xampp e da tutti i pc della rete, riesco a visualizzare il sito realizzato, e fin qui tutto bene, ma mi si è presentato il bisogno di dover caricare quel sito solo da alcuni pc specifici con un indirizzo ip ben preciso. È possibile impostare questa restrizione in qualche modo? Grazie....
: Re:accesso limitato a un ip specifico
: tomtomeight 11 Oct 2013, 21:01:47
Puoi farlo con  .htacces impostando aloow e deny per un range di ip. In rete trovi la sintassi giusta.
: Re:accesso limitato a un ip specifico
: elleoerre 12 Oct 2013, 14:58:59
Intanto grazie per la risposta. Difatti avevo trovato tramite google una risposta di questo tipo ma non capisco però quale file .htacces devo modificare perchè dentro la cartella di xampp ce ne sono diversi.
Premetto però che sul server e quindi sotto la cartella xampp/htdocs/ ci sono più portali realizzati con joomla che sono contenuti rispettivamente nella cartella "portale" e "cdg" e quindi io vorrei che solo sul portale contenuto all'interno della cartella cdg sia limitato l'accesso da un solo ip specifico. Mi sapresti indirizzare? Grazie...  ;)
: Re:accesso limitato a un ip specifico
: mau_develop 12 Oct 2013, 15:09:37
guarda come funziona htaccess, probabilmente non devi modificare nulla ma crearne uno
: Re:accesso limitato a un ip specifico
: elleoerre 12 Oct 2013, 15:42:34
Cioè dovrei creare un nuovo file .htacces con dentro

Deny from all
Allow from (ip consentito)

e salvarlo dove?
: Re:accesso limitato a un ip specifico
: AlexCappello 12 Oct 2013, 16:23:31
Se la limitazione la devi dare solo alla directory "cdg" intervieni solo sul file .htacces di quella directory
: Re:accesso limitato a un ip specifico
: elleoerre 12 Oct 2013, 16:49:01
...che non c'è.... :(
Forse lo devo creare nuovo e inserire la sola stringa che mi interessa che ho descritto sopra?
: Re:accesso limitato a un ip specifico
: AlexCappello 12 Oct 2013, 17:00:37
 :D prendi un htaccess.txt da un'installazione nuova e pulita, lo incolli nella cartella cdg, lo rinomini .htaccess (ammesso e concesso che ti serva, poichè questa modifica solitamente serve a livello di sicurezza e per la riscrittura delle url (dal momento che stai facendo girare il sito localmente per lo scopo che hai detto, probabilmente ne potresti fare anche a meno))

in coda allo stesso file inserisci

:
ErrorDocument 403 /pagina_errore.html
Order Allow,Deny
Allow from 192.168.0.1 to 192.168.10.254


oppure


:
order deny,allow
deny from all
allow from 192.168.0.1 to 192.168.10.254


oppure se vuoi far vedere il sito solo ad un indirizzo ip scrivi:

:
order deny,allow
deny from all
allow from 192.168.0.1


Prova e facci sapere
: Re:accesso limitato a un ip specifico
: elleoerre 12 Oct 2013, 17:11:28
Grazie, sei stato molto esaustivo e chiaro  :)
Farò le prove che mi hai detto lunedì quando torno a lavoro e vi farò sapere...
Ancora grazie!!!
: Re:accesso limitato a un ip specifico
: AlexCappello 12 Oct 2013, 17:26:03
mi è venuta in mente una cosa, il fatto che tu non veda il file htaccess è strano (a meno che tu l'abbia cancellato manualmente); oppure più semplicemente può essere che localmente quando rinomini il file e lo fai diventare .htaccess , il sistema vede il file come "nascosto". Ecco, non vorrei che poi fai casino tu, fa casino xampp perchè vede due file ecc e non funziona quello che vuoi.

Era solo un pensiero...  ;)